13 Spring Fish Recipes That Pair Perfectly with Seasonal Veggies—Spring is the season of renewal, and what better way to embrace the fresh flavors of the season than with light, healthy, and vibrant fish dishes? These 13 fish recipes are designed to pair beautifully with the crisp, tender vegetables that spring brings—think asparagus, peas, baby carrots, and more. The delicate flavors of fish complement the freshness of seasonal veggies, creating dishes that are not only delicious but also nourishing.

From pan-seared salmon to grilled trout, these fish recipes are simple yet sophisticated. They showcase the natural sweetness of the fish and vegetables while enhancing their flavors with a variety of seasonings, herbs, and sauces. Whether you’re looking for a quick weeknight dinner or a show-stopping dish for a special occasion, these recipes will make your spring meals truly shine. The combination of perfectly cooked fish with the best of spring’s harvest will leave you craving more.
Lemon Herb Grilled Salmon

Lemon Herb Grilled Salmon is a delightful dish that brings the freshness of spring to your table. The combination of zesty lemon and fragrant herbs not only enhances the natural flavor of the salmon but also makes it incredibly easy to prepare. This recipe is perfect for a quick weeknight dinner or a leisurely weekend meal, as it requires minimal time and effort.
With its bright flavors and tender texture, this salmon pairs wonderfully with seasonal veggies, making it a healthy and satisfying choice. Whether you grill it outside or cook it indoors, you’ll be left with a delicious meal that everyone will love. Here’s how to make it!
Honey Mustard Glazed Trout

This honey mustard glazed trout is a delightful dish that brings a sweet and tangy kick to your dinner table. The rich flavors of honey and mustard meld perfectly with the tender trout, creating a dish that is not just tasty but also quick and easy to prepare.
This recipe is ideal for those busy weeknights or even for a special occasion. The combination of the glazed fish with fresh seasonal veggies like carrots and leafy greens makes for a balanced and colorful meal that everyone will love.
Ingredients
- 4 trout fillets
- 1/4 cup honey
- 2 tablespoons Dijon mustard
- 1 tablespoon olive oil
- Salt and pepper to taste
- 2 cups baby spinach
- 1 cup sliced carrots
- 1 tablespoon lemon juice
Instructions
- Preheat your oven to 375°F (190°C).
- In a small bowl, whisk together honey, Dijon mustard, olive oil, salt, and pepper.
- Place the trout fillets on a baking sheet lined with parchment paper and brush the honey mustard mixture generously over the fish.
- Arrange the sliced carrots around the trout on the baking sheet. Drizzle with a little olive oil and season with salt and pepper.
- Bake in the oven for about 15-20 minutes, or until the trout flakes easily with a fork and the carrots are tender.
- Meanwhile, in a skillet, sauté the baby spinach until wilted, then squeeze lemon juice over it.
- Serve the glazed trout on a bed of sautéed spinach with the roasted carrots on the side.
Garlic Butter Shrimp with Asparagus

Garlic Butter Shrimp with Asparagus is a delightful dish that brings together the sweetness of shrimp and the crispiness of fresh asparagus. This meal is not only packed with flavor but is also incredibly easy to whip up, making it perfect for a weeknight dinner or a special occasion.
The combination of garlic and butter creates a rich sauce that complements the shrimp and vegetables beautifully. It’s light yet satisfying, with a hint of garlic that elevates the dish. Pair it with rice or a fresh salad for a complete meal that celebrates the flavors of spring.
Ingredients
- 1 pound large shrimp, peeled and deveined
- 1 bunch asparagus, trimmed
- 4 tablespoons unsalted butter
- 4 cloves garlic, minced
- Salt and pepper, to taste
- 1 tablespoon lemon juice
- 1 teaspoon red pepper flakes (optional)
Instructions
- Cook the Asparagus: In a large skillet over medium heat, melt 2 tablespoons of butter. Add the asparagus and sauté for about 4-5 minutes until tender but still crisp. Remove from the skillet and set aside.
- Prepare the Shrimp: In the same skillet, add the remaining butter and minced garlic. Sauté for about 1 minute until fragrant. Add the shrimp, salt, pepper, and red pepper flakes. Cook for 3-4 minutes until the shrimp are pink and opaque.
- Combine: Return the asparagus to the skillet and toss everything together with lemon juice. Cook for another minute to heat through, then serve immediately.
Tarragon Lemon Sole with Peas

Tarragon Lemon Sole with Peas is a bright and refreshing dish that highlights the delicate flavor of sole paired with zesty lemon and aromatic tarragon. This recipe is not only easy to whip up but also brings the essence of spring to your table, making it perfect for a light dinner or lunch.
The combination of tender fish, a creamy sauce, and vibrant peas offers a delightful balance of flavors and textures. It’s a simple yet impressive meal that’s sure to please everyone!
Ingredients
- 4 sole fillets
- 1 tablespoon olive oil
- 1 tablespoon butter
- 1 cup heavy cream
- 1 tablespoon fresh tarragon, chopped
- 1 lemon, zested and juiced
- Salt and pepper, to taste
- 2 cups fresh peas (or frozen peas)
- Chopped chives, for garnish
Instructions
- Prepare the Fish: Season the sole fillets with salt and pepper. In a large skillet, heat olive oil and butter over medium heat. Add the sole and cook for about 3-4 minutes on each side until golden and cooked through. Remove from the skillet and set aside.
- Make the Sauce: In the same skillet, add heavy cream, lemon juice, and lemon zest. Stir in the chopped tarragon. Allow the sauce to simmer for a few minutes until it thickens slightly.
- Cook the Peas: Meanwhile, bring a small pot of salted water to a boil. Add the peas and cook for 2-3 minutes until tender. Drain and set aside.
- Combine and Serve: Gently place the sole back in the skillet, spooning the sauce over the fish. Serve with the peas on the side and garnish with chopped chives.
Pesto Crusted Tilapia with Zucchini Noodles

Pesto Crusted Tilapia is a delightful dish that brings together the fresh flavors of spring. The tilapia is coated in a vibrant pesto, which adds a nutty and herbaceous kick, perfectly complementing the mild taste of the fish. Pairing this with zucchini noodles provides a light and healthy base, making it a fantastic option for a quick weeknight dinner or a special occasion.
This recipe is not only simple to prepare but also visually appealing, making it a wonderful choice for impressing family and friends. The combination of tender tilapia and crunchy zucchini noodles creates an inviting plate that’s both satisfying and nutritious. Get ready to enjoy a dish that celebrates the best of spring ingredients!
Ingredients
- 2 tilapia fillets
- 1/2 cup pesto (store-bought or homemade)
- 2 medium zucchinis, spiralized into noodles
- 1 tablespoon olive oil
- Salt and pepper to taste
- 1/4 cup grated Parmesan cheese (optional)
Instructions
- Preheat the oven to 375°F (190°C). Line a baking sheet with parchment paper.
- Place the tilapia fillets on the baking sheet. Spread a generous layer of pesto over each fillet, ensuring they are well coated.
- Bake the tilapia in the preheated oven for about 15-20 minutes, or until the fish flakes easily with a fork.
- While the fish is baking, heat olive oil in a skillet over medium heat. Add the spiralized zucchini noodles and sauté for about 3-4 minutes until tender. Season with salt and pepper.
- To serve, place the zucchini noodles on a plate and top with the pesto-crusted tilapia. Sprinkle with Parmesan cheese if desired.
Miso-Glazed Sea Bass with Bok Choy

This Miso-Glazed Sea Bass with Bok Choy is a delightful combination of flavors that captures the essence of spring. The sea bass is beautifully glazed with a sweet and savory miso sauce, creating a dish that is both satisfying and elegant. Paired with tender, sautéed bok choy, it’s a simple yet impressive meal that anyone can whip up in no time.
The dish balances the rich umami of the miso with the freshness of the seasonal veggies. It’s perfect for a light lunch or dinner, and the preparation is straightforward, making it ideal for both beginners and seasoned cooks.
Ingredients
- 2 sea bass fillets
- 2 tablespoons white miso paste
- 1 tablespoon honey
- 1 tablespoon soy sauce
- 1 tablespoon rice vinegar
- 1 tablespoon sesame oil
- 2 cups bok choy, chopped
- 1 tablespoon vegetable oil
- Salt and pepper, to taste
- Sesame seeds, for garnish
Instructions
- Marinate the Fish: In a small bowl, mix miso paste, honey, soy sauce, rice vinegar, and sesame oil until smooth. Spread the mixture over the sea bass fillets and let them marinate for at least 30 minutes.
- Cook the Fish: Preheat a grill or skillet over medium-high heat. Cook the marinated sea bass for about 4-5 minutes on each side, or until the fish flakes easily with a fork.
- Prepare the Bok Choy: In a separate skillet, heat vegetable oil over medium heat. Add the chopped bok choy, season with salt and pepper, and sauté for 3-4 minutes until tender.
- Serve: Plate the sea bass alongside the bok choy, garnish with sesame seeds, and enjoy your delicious, healthy meal!
Spicy Fish Tacos with Mango Salsa

Spicy fish tacos are a fantastic way to celebrate the flavors of spring. The combination of flaky fish with a kick of spice pairs perfectly with the sweetness of fresh mango salsa, creating a delightful balance of flavors. Not only are they incredibly tasty, but they’re also simple to whip up, making them ideal for a quick weeknight dinner or a fun weekend gathering.
These tacos are all about fresh ingredients and vibrant tastes. The fish is seasoned to perfection and cooked until flaky, while the mango salsa adds a refreshing twist with each bite. Topped with cilantro and a drizzle of creamy sauce, these tacos are sure to impress!
Ingredients
- 1 pound white fish fillets (such as tilapia or cod)
- 2 tablespoons olive oil
- 1 teaspoon chili powder
- 1/2 teaspoon cumin
- 1/2 teaspoon paprika
- Salt and pepper to taste
- 8 small corn tortillas
- 1 cup diced mango
- 1/2 cup diced red bell pepper
- 1/4 cup chopped red onion
- 1/4 cup chopped cilantro
- Juice of 1 lime
- 1/2 cup sour cream or Greek yogurt
Instructions
- Prepare the Fish: In a bowl, mix olive oil, chili powder, cumin, paprika, salt, and pepper. Rub this mixture onto the fish fillets. Heat a skillet over medium heat and cook the fish for about 4-5 minutes on each side, or until cooked through and flaky.
- Make the Salsa: In another bowl, combine the diced mango, red bell pepper, red onion, chopped cilantro, and lime juice. Stir well and set aside to let the flavors meld.
- Warm the Tortillas: Heat the corn tortillas in a dry skillet for about 30 seconds on each side, until warm and pliable.
- Assemble the Tacos: Place pieces of the cooked fish on each tortilla. Top with the mango salsa and a drizzle of sour cream or Greek yogurt. Garnish with extra cilantro if desired.
- Serve: Enjoy your spicy fish tacos with fresh lime wedges on the side!
Crispy Baked Cod with Radish Salad

This crispy baked cod recipe is a delightful and simple way to enjoy fish paired with fresh seasonal veggies. The cod is coated in a light, crispy topping that gives it a satisfying crunch while keeping the fish tender and flaky on the inside. Complemented by a refreshing radish salad, this dish is not only delicious but also quick to prepare, making it a perfect weeknight meal.
The bright flavors of the radish salad, with its crisp texture and zesty dressing, perfectly balance the richness of the cod. This dish is sure to impress anyone at your dinner table while allowing you to enjoy the best of spring produce!
Ingredients
- 2 cod fillets
- 1 cup panko breadcrumbs
- 2 tablespoons olive oil
- 1 teaspoon garlic powder
- 1 teaspoon paprika
- Salt and pepper to taste
- 1 cup radishes, thinly sliced
- 1 cup cucumber, thinly sliced
- 1 cup mixed greens
- 2 tablespoons lemon juice
- 2 tablespoons olive oil (for salad)
- Salt and pepper to taste (for salad)
Instructions
- Preheat the oven to 400°F (200°C) and line a baking sheet with parchment paper.
- In a bowl, mix panko breadcrumbs, olive oil, garlic powder, paprika, salt, and pepper. This will create the crispy coating for the cod.
- Place the cod fillets on the prepared baking sheet and evenly coat them with the panko mixture, pressing lightly to adhere.
- Bake in the preheated oven for 12-15 minutes or until the cod is cooked through and the topping is golden brown.
- While the cod is baking, prepare the radish salad. In a bowl, combine sliced radishes, cucumber, and mixed greens. Drizzle with lemon juice and olive oil, then season with salt and pepper to taste. Toss gently to combine.
- Once the cod is done, serve it hot with the radish salad on the side for a refreshing and healthy meal.
Grilled Barramundi with Cherry Tomatoes

Grilled barramundi is a fantastic way to highlight its mild, buttery flavor, and pairing it with cherry tomatoes adds a burst of sweetness. This dish is not only delicious but also super easy to whip up, making it perfect for a weeknight dinner or a special gathering.
The fish grills beautifully, locking in moisture while the tomatoes roast to juicy perfection. With just a few ingredients, this recipe is a breeze, allowing you to enjoy spring’s vibrant flavors without any fuss.
Ingredients
- 2 barramundi fillets
- 1 cup cherry tomatoes, halved
- 2 tablespoons olive oil
- 2 cloves garlic, minced
- Salt and pepper to taste
- Fresh basil leaves for garnish
Instructions
- Preheat your grill to medium-high heat.
- In a bowl, mix cherry tomatoes with olive oil, minced garlic, salt, and pepper.
- Place the barramundi fillets on the grill. Cook for about 4-5 minutes on each side, or until the fish flakes easily with a fork.
- During the last few minutes of cooking, add the seasoned cherry tomatoes to the grill. Cook until they start to blister.
- Remove the fish and tomatoes from the grill. Serve the barramundi topped with grilled cherry tomatoes and garnish with fresh basil leaves.
Mediterranean Stuffed Peppers with Fish

Mediterranean Stuffed Peppers are a vibrant and tasty dish perfect for spring. These peppers are filled with fluffy couscous, fresh vegetables, and chunks of fish, making them both satisfying and healthy. The blend of flavors is bright and refreshing, typical of Mediterranean cuisine, while still being easy to prepare.
This recipe is simple enough for a weeknight dinner but impressive enough for guests. The peppers add a wonderful sweetness, and when paired with the savory fish and spices, it creates a delightful meal that celebrates the season. Let’s get cooking!
Ingredients
- 4 bell peppers (any color)
- 1 cup cooked couscous
- 1 cup cooked fish (like white fish or salmon), flaked
- 1/2 cup black olives, chopped
- 1/2 cup cherry tomatoes, diced
- 1/4 cup green onions, sliced
- 2 tablespoons olive oil
- 1 teaspoon dried oregano
- Salt and pepper to taste
- Fresh parsley for garnish
Instructions
- Preheat the oven to 375°F (190°C). Cut the tops off the bell peppers and remove the seeds.
- In a mixing bowl, combine the cooked couscous, flaked fish, olives, cherry tomatoes, green onions, olive oil, oregano, salt, and pepper.
- Stuff each bell pepper with the couscous mixture until well filled.
- Place the stuffed peppers upright in a baking dish and cover with foil. Bake for 25-30 minutes until the peppers are tender.
- Remove the foil and bake for an additional 5 minutes for a slightly charred top. Garnish with fresh parsley before serving.
Cilantro Lime Fish Skewers with Bell Peppers

Cilantro lime fish skewers are a delicious and vibrant dish that captures the essence of spring. With the bright flavors of cilantro and lime paired with tender fish and crisp bell peppers, this recipe is perfect for outdoor grilling or a quick weeknight dinner. It’s not only packed with flavor but also incredibly simple to prepare, making it a go-to for anyone looking to enjoy fresh, seasonal ingredients.
The combination of zesty lime and aromatic cilantro elevates the fish, while colorful bell peppers add a satisfying crunch. These skewers are not just a treat for the taste buds; they also look stunning on the plate, bringing a splash of color to your next meal. Gather your friends and family for a casual barbecue or a cozy dinner; everyone will love these delightful skewers!
Ingredients
- 1 lb white fish fillets (like tilapia or cod)
- 2 tablespoons olive oil
- 2 tablespoons lime juice
- 1/4 cup chopped fresh cilantro
- 1 teaspoon garlic powder
- 1 teaspoon cumin
- Salt and pepper to taste
- 1 bell pepper (red, yellow, or green), cut into chunks
- Wooden skewers, soaked in water for 30 minutes
Instructions
- Prepare the Marinade: In a bowl, whisk together olive oil, lime juice, cilantro, garlic powder, cumin, salt, and pepper.
- Marinate the Fish: Cut the fish into bite-sized pieces and add them to the marinade. Let them sit for about 15-20 minutes to soak up the flavors.
- Assemble Skewers: Thread the marinated fish and bell pepper chunks onto the soaked skewers, alternating between the two.
- Grill the Skewers: Preheat your grill to medium-high heat. Grill the skewers for about 3-4 minutes on each side, or until the fish is cooked through and flakes easily.
- Serve: Remove from the grill and garnish with additional cilantro and lime wedges. Enjoy your flavorful skewers!
Balsamic Glazed Salmon with Broccolini

Balsamic glazed salmon is a delightful dish that combines the rich flavors of salmon with a tangy, sweet balsamic reduction. This recipe is not only quick to make but also bursts with freshness, making it a fantastic choice for spring dining. The salmon is perfectly flaky, enhanced by the savory glaze that caramelizes beautifully in the pan.
Paired with vibrant broccolini, this meal is as nutritious as it is delicious. The slight bitterness of the broccolini complements the salmon, creating a well-rounded plate that is perfect for any occasion. Whether you’re cooking for a weeknight dinner or impressing guests, this dish is straightforward and satisfying.
Ingredients
- 2 salmon fillets
- 1/4 cup balsamic vinegar
- 2 tablespoons honey
- 2 tablespoons olive oil
- 2 cloves garlic, minced
- Salt and pepper to taste
- 1 bunch broccolini
- Fresh parsley for garnish
Instructions
- Prepare the Glaze: In a small saucepan, combine balsamic vinegar and honey over medium heat. Let it simmer until it thickens slightly, about 5-7 minutes. Remove from heat and set aside.
- Cook the Salmon: Heat olive oil in a skillet over medium-high heat. Season the salmon fillets with salt and pepper. Place the salmon skin-side down in the skillet and cook for about 4-5 minutes. Flip and cook for another 3-4 minutes until the salmon is cooked through.
- Glaze the Salmon: Pour the balsamic glaze over the salmon in the skillet during the last minute of cooking, allowing it to caramelize slightly.
- Blanch the Broccolini: In a separate pot, bring water to a boil and add the broccolini. Blanch for 2-3 minutes until bright green and tender-crisp. Drain and set aside.
- Serve: Plate the salmon and broccolini together. Drizzle any remaining glaze over the salmon and garnish with fresh parsley. Enjoy your meal!
Almond-Crusted Catfish with Sweet Potato Mash

Almond-Crusted Catfish is a delightful dish that perfectly balances flaky fish with a crunchy topping. This recipe is simple to make and brings a delightful nutty flavor that pairs beautifully with sweet potato mash. The combination of textures and tastes makes it a hit at any spring gathering.
Sweet potatoes add a creamy, naturally sweet complement to the tender, almond-crusted catfish. Together, they create a wholesome meal that’s both satisfying and nutritious. Plus, it’s a great way to enjoy seasonal vegetables!
Final Thoughts
These 13 Spring Fish Recipes That Pair Perfectly with Seasonal Veggies will take your spring meals to the next level. Each recipe highlights the vibrant, fresh produce of the season, making them the ideal choice for a light yet satisfying dinner. The versatility of fish and veggies ensures there’s something for everyone, whether you prefer a simple baked dish or a more adventurous grilled creation. Let these recipes inspire you to enjoy the best of spring’s flavors—healthy, flavorful, and simply delicious.